Satisfy your hunger with choices of heart and fulfilling meals at Terra Canberra. Terra Canberra is located in No Name Lane, approximately at g2/40 Marcus Clarke Street and it’s open for dining from Monday to Friday from 07.30 a.m. to 09.00 p.m. and from 11.30 a.m. to 09.00 p.m. on the weekend.
Terra Canberra is a restaurant that specializes in BBQ and chicken dishes. From pulled pork shoulder, beef brisket, whole chicken, to pigtails, you can enjoy them all in a great portion. Besides meat and BBQ and chicken, Terra Canberra also serves several dishes made from seafood.
Come to AKIBA and enjoy exceptional dining in Canberra. You can visit Akiba at 40 Bunda Street and it’s available for dining seven days a week from 11.30 a.m. until 12.00 a.m.
Once you passed through the door, you will be welcomed in a modern space dominated by steel and recycled-wood décor. Here, you will be able to enjoy amazing Asian dishes, such as wood-fired Asian barbecues, noodles, dumplings, buns, and many more. AKIBA also offers a great drink menu that consists of sake, spirit, beers, wines, and ciders.
Stop by Kokomo’s and taste the deliciousness of Australian-Asian fusion dishes. Kokomo’s can be found at 1 Genge Street and it’s open for dinner only on Wednesday and Thursday. Meanwhile, from Friday to Sunday, Kokomo’s is available for lunch and dinner.
At Kokomo’s, you can indulge yourself in many tasty dishes, such as massaman goat curry, fried chicken Bahn mi, kimchi fried chicken, and many more. Kokomo’s also provides an extensive drink list that can accompany your meal. The bustling space and menu Kokomo’s offers make it a great spot to enjoy a night out in Canberra.
Go on an exciting journey to the past accompanied with mouthwatering dishes at Lazy Su that is located at 1/9 Lonsdale Street. Lazy Su welcomes the guests from Monday to Thursday from 05.00 p.m. to 10.30 p.m. Meanwhile, from Friday to Sunday, Lazy Su is open from 12.00 to 03.00 p.m. and reopens from 05.00 p.m. to 10.30 p.m.
The restaurant that has retro 60s-80’s American-Japanese- Korean pop culture themes offers various delicious items, such as bao, nori tacos, bibimbap, ramen, and many others. If you’re a vegan, Lazy Su also provides several vegan items to satisfy your appetite.
Stuffed yourself with various mouthwatering foods at Grease Monkey Braddon. Grease Monkey Braddon can be found at 19 Lonsdale Street and you can dine here from 11.00 a.m. to 10.00 p.m. from Monday to Sunday.
Grease Monkey Braddon is a casual eating spot that serves burgers, fried chicken, and American-style pizza in a laid-back atmosphere. To make your dining even more complete, this restaurant also provides different kinds of drinks, such as wines, beers, cocktails, and milkshakes.

Come to INKA Canberra and treat yourself to tasty Japanese and Peruvian cuisine. You can visit INKA Canberra in the Canberra Centre, approximately at Shop B11A, 148 Bunda Street and it’s open at lunchtime and dinner time from Tuesday to Sunday. Meanwhile, on Monday this restaurant is only available for diner.
INKA is a modern Japanese/Peruvian restaurant. Here, you will be served numerous tasty dishes, such as nigiri, ceviche, empanada, anticuchos, and tiradito in an elegant space. INKA Canberra also offers a drink menu that is sure to please anyone’s taste.
If you’re looking for a great restaurant that serves Spanish dishes, then look no further than Parlour that is located in Peppers Gallery Hotel Canberra, approximately at 16 Kendall Lane. You can dine at this restaurant on Tuesday from 12.00 p.m. to 03.00 p.m. and from 12.00 p.m. to 11.00 p.m. from Wednesday to Saturday.
At Parlour, you will find numerous tapas dishes as well as desserts and the main menu which consists of seafood, pasta, burgers, and salads. Here, you can also find gluten-free and vegan items to cater to your special diet. In addition, Parlour also features a bar that houses excellent drinks.

If you crave a flavorful and fulfilling meal, then you should go to Burmese Curry Place that is located in Sydney Building, approximately at City 2601, 111 London Circuit and it’s open from Monday to Friday from 11.30 a.m. to 07.00 p.m.
As the name suggests, Burmese Curry Place is a restaurant that serves curry and rice. They have nine curries options and you can choose two options of curry to be served with a plate of warm jasmine rice. Burmese Curry Place is definitely the place to go if you want a quick yet fulfilling meal at an affordable price.
SoLita Pizzeria, Restaurant & Bar is an Italian restaurant that can be visited in Bailey’s Corner, approximately at 143 London Circuit. This restaurant opens its door for the customer from Tuesday to Friday for lunch and dinner. And on Saturday SoLita Pizzeria, Restaurant & Bar is only available for dinner.
SoLita means Stand Alone, and it’s also a derivation from the South of Italy. The name SoLita is really fitting since they offer traditional homestyle Italian cuisine to pamper your taste buds. From woodfired pizza, risotto, pasta, and lasagne, you can enjoy them all here.

The Italian Place is another go-to spot in Canberra for authentic and traditional Italian cuisine. The Italian Place is located at 38 Mort Street and it’s open from Tuesday to Sunday from 12.00 p.m. to 02.30 p.m. and reopens from 06.00 p.m. to 09.00 p.m.
The Italian Place is a relaxing dining spot that focuses on gourmet, authentic, classic Italian dishes using the concept of ‘cucina povera’, or the concept of making the most of the ingredients that are available. Consider Sage Dining Rooms as your option for a special dinner. This modern fine dining Australian restaurant is located in Gorman Arts Centre, approximately at Batman Street and you can dine here from Wednesday to Saturday from 12.00 to 02.00 p.m. and reopens from 05.30 p.m. to 11.00 p.m.
Nestled in a historical 1920s building, Sage Dining Rooms is an award-winning restaurant that will gladly provide the best dining experience possible for the guests through its foods. Don’t miss to taste the highlight of the menu, which is the seven-course degustation which includes Seared Scallops and Caramelized Riverina Lamb Rump.
